Where and how are you measuring voltage output? I’d lean towards this being a break/short/loose in the voltage sensing wire if you aren’t measuring with a meter at the output breaker and only taking it from the display of controller.

No generator should go to 0VAC, the residual voltage in the stator should keep it at 10-20VAC minimum. If you aren’t measuring seeing it actually drop to 0 at the breaker measured with a DMM, you have an intermittent short in your stator.
